LiteLLM Agent Control Plane 1 place to call all your agents - OpenCode, Hermes, Claude Managed Agents, Cursor Agents API, DeepAgents. LiteLLM Agent Control Plane sits on top of any runtime. Pick a runtime, create an agent, give your team one UI. It manages: Unified API across runtimes - one API to create and run agents, regardless of the runtime underneath Access - developers create and run agents here, no Bedrock or Anthropic console access required Session management - persistent agent sessions across runs CRON schedules - run agents on a schedule Memory - agents remember context across...
